Whether you go with the Slade, Corsair 550D, or the Velox can be more a personal choice. Your build will work just fine in either.
The Slade's main draw is its clean looks and being very quiet, a closed case with acoustic panels on the side and top. The 240mm rad would mount under the top and require the top panel to stay off, but still pretty quiet. Being a closed case, the airflow isn't one of the best but works for the right system. The Velox is super on airflow. Fans and vents all around to get max air flow. It is also a better case to house a water cooled setup. I would go for the stage 1 overclock. You have the cpu and 240mm rad to handle it. The faster clock does help. Either work in your case. Edited by bprat22 - 15 Nov 2014 at 7:11am |

Nice build. I think the 256 Pro SSD is a good choice. I would want a HDD for backup and storage but you can add that. How are the fans going to be set up? Are the Rad fans going to blow in or out? If they blow in you might want one, or maybe both, side fans blowing out. If the Rad fans blow out, then I would want both side fans to blow in. This is a new case so not up on how they are going to do it. It all has to do with getting the coolest air possible blowing through the rad.
